Olympic race walker Tom Bosworth is Team GB's only openly gay male track and field athlete and the 30-year-old has expressed his disappointment that nobody else has felt comfortable enough to do the same in the five years since he came out publicly.
Bosworth got engaged to his now fiance Harry during the 2016 Olympic Games in Rio de Janeiro and the athlete has since opened up about his sexuality in an interview with Sky Sports. "What has been really nice is that people who are inside of athletics and outside of athletics have been coming up to me to say 'because of your story, it gave me the confidence to come out to my family or my friends'," he said. "That really means a lot because not everybody has to come out publicly.
